(Don Hudson) William Donald “Don” Hudson, 75, left this world on Saturday, February 27, 2021, for a life eternal with his Lord and Savior Jesus Christ. He died at the Rainey Hospice House after a brief illness.
He was born in Anderson, S.C. on October 30, 1945, the son of the late William F. “Bill” Hudson and the late Inez Ferguson Hudson.
Don attended public schools in Anderson and graduated in 1963 from T.L. Hanna High School. He continued his education at the University of South Carolina, where he became a lifelong, avid Gamecock fan.
Don joined the management trainee program of J.C. Penny in 1968 in Greenville, S.C. His employment saw him relocate throughout his thirty-three years of service to stores in Virginia, South Carolina, Georgia, Mississippi, Kentucky and Florida. He was actively involved in the Rotary Clubs wherever he was transferred throughout his career. Don retired from JC Penny in 2001 and happily returned to his home in Anderson. He then worked part-time at Country Inns and Suites for 19 years.
A lifelong Baptist, Don was an active member of Concord Baptist Church and the Senior Men’s Sunday School Class, and also served on the Usher Committee.
He is survived by his sister, Linda, and her husband Dr. A. Ronald Cowley of Greenville, S.C., his son, Michael Scott Hudson, Iva, S.C., and a nephew, Jason Cowley, Fountain Inn, S.C.
